
The Community Counseling Center of Mercer County has provided comprehensive community behavioral health services since 1957. The Center was developed by a small dedicated core of volunteers who were sensitive to the mental health needs of Mercer County families. Today, as part of that caring tradition, the center is incorporated as a private, non-profit corporation under Section 501(C)(3) of the Internal Revenue Service code and continues to diversify its services in response to the growing needs of our community.
The Center provides treatment, rehabilitation, and support services through a wide range of services for children, adults, and families who are experiencing mental health concerns. The Center is licensed by the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ania to provide Outpatient Psychiatric Services, Family-Based Services, Behavioral Health Rehabilitation Services/Wraparound, Outpatient Drug & Alcohol Services, and Community Residential Rehabilitation Services.
Community Counseling Center is an affiliate of the UPMC Behavioral Health Network and a United Way Member Agency.
